Nanoporous membrane templates were prepared from self-assembled block copolymers composed of polysulfone and degradable polylactide blocks. The pore surface in the template was modified with sulfonic acid groups. The membranes were evaluated in a vanadium redox battery.

A SPEKS/sGO composite membrane with superior ion selectivity and chemical stability was synthesized. The composite and pristine SPEKS membranes exhibited a 10.4- and 6.5-times greater self-discharge time compared with the commercial Nafion-212 membrane.

Ce2Zr2O7 nanotube in SPAEK block copolymer enhance ion selectivity and VRFB performance. The self-discharge time of SPAEK/Ce2Zr2O7 membrane was higher than pristine SPAEK and NRE-212 membrane.
